Find a mattress that is appropriately firm in order to avoid back pain. Typically, mattresses that are too soft tend to exacerbate back pain. Firm mattresses tend to be better on the back; however, if one is too firm it could also add to back pain. Finding the right mattress for your physical needs may require visits to multiple stores and trying out a number of models.

Contrary to what many people believe, a person who suffers from a bad back should exercise frequently. People dealing with back pain usually think that activity will worsen their pain, but it actually helps. Stretching and developing back muscles will improve painful back discomfort for a lot of people.

It is imperative that your back support whenever you are seated at work. If the lumbar region of your back (where it curves) isn’t supported, a lot of back discomfort can result. Buy a pillow that you can place behind your lower back area.

Alternate use of cold and heat to soothe back pain. Inflammation and general pain can be diminished with ice. Warmth will work to sooth muscles and promote the flow of blood, ultimately helping to heal the area. Try using an electric heating pad or warm bath to relieve pain but remember to not fall asleep while trying these.

Back discomfort sufferers should have a comfortable chair to sit in when you are at work. Sitting down compresses the spine and places additional strain on your back.A good comfortable chair can be very helpful. Choose a chair with enough support to keep pressure off the lumbar from unnecessary pressure. Arm rests can also a good thing to have to help you to sit more correctly.

A poor computer set-up strains the back and causes many back issues. If you are one of the many people that spends much of their days in front of the computer be sure that the set up is correct; the monitor at eye level and the keyboard at a comfortable height and directly in front of you.
